Scope and Contents

This collection comprises a baby book created by Celina Fuehring in Indianapolis, Indiana, ranging from 1923 to 1925, regarding her son, William H. Fuehring.

Biographical / Historical

William Henry Fuehring was born on October 12, 1923 in Indianapolis, Indiana to John Henry and Celina (Cragun) Fuehring. He had one sister, Ethel C Fuehring. He served in World War II. On June 30, 1945, Fuehring married Mary V. Powell in Grant Count, Indiana. He died on April 4, 1984 in Louisiana.
